Low pressure aspirators are used in industrial establishments operating in the food sector, heating and ventilation facilities and in the casting industry. Aspirators, whose models are determined according to flow and pressure values, are used at different engine powers. It helps to classify products with air, especially in the cleaning and processing of grains in the food industry. Body and fan are manufactured with great precision and mounted on a strong steel base. Equipped with special blades and design, the fan can be easily installed and disassembled for high rotation needs. Applications Fields ◾ Food industry ◾ Flour and semolina mills ◾ Feed mills ◾ Grain cleaning plants ◾ Corn processing plants ◾ Grain warehouses and silos ◾ Malt Factories

Poor greasing practices are a leading cause of bearing failure. Less than 40% of bearings will last long enough to deliver their engineered value and over or under lubrication is most often to blame. Many lube departments re-grease on a wasteful calendar-based schedule. This leads to over and under greased bearings that fail to deliver their engineered value. Grease reduces friction in bearings. Less friction means longer life. LUBExpert alerts you when friction levels increase, guides you during re-lubrication, and prevents over and under lubrication. LUBExpert is an ultrasound solution that helps you Grease Bearings Right. Use the right lubricant at the right location using the right intervals and the right quantities while receiving the right indication of a task well done including bearing status. Two kinds of fuel are changed in the engine repeatedly without mixing. Thus also small differences in the specific consumption, the emissions and further values measured at the engine which are influenced by the fuel will be clearly visible. The engine is charged by a coupled braking dynamometer (engine test bed). At the test bed, different load conditions may be adjusted. The reproducibility of the experiments is secured by the speed stabilisation and the automatic gravimetric determination of the specific fuel consumption of the MP Computer. Example of application: Testing the efficiency of fuel additives or of other kinds of fuel pretreatment.

The MP Computer is a comfortable, comprehensive and easy-to-handle evaluation, display and control unit for different types of engine test beds. Its clear and ergonomic arrangement fascilitates the work with the test bed. Desired loads can be adjusted quickly and easily. Specialists are not required. Many optional additional functions increase enlarge the comfort of the MP Computer. Maintaining permanent accuracy of torque measurement is facilitated by a semi-automatic calibration routine. Existing engine/motor test beds can be modernized by an MP Computer. Examples of optional additional functions: - Automatic gravimetric determination of the specific fuel consumption. - Several possibilities of output and documentation of measured values. - Acquisition of non-electric and electric measuring values on combustion engines, electric machines, etc. - Special functions required by certain measuring tasks.

The ZHV10 is a unit that deals with determining Vickers, Knoop, Ritz, and Brinell hardness levels, case hardening, and nitride hardening depth. This unit is available in two versions, and is fitted with an analog instrument. This allows operators to evaluate the hardness rating based on a table of values. Moreover, this unit is engineered with the capability of dealing with operations that are concerned with loads that range from 0.2 to 10 kg.

Where to use deva.bm/9P deva.bm ®/9P is a self-lubricating bi-metal sliding material. The sliding layer is applied to the stainless steel back in a combined rolling/sintering process. The lubricant in deva.bm ®/9P is microscopically distributed PTFE which leads to significantly reduced friction and wear figures. deva.bm ®/9P is the optimum material for p>25 N/mm² and has its best performance at slow speeds and intermittent service. Applications Water turbines, injection molding machines, packing machinery, food and beverage industry, printing machines, shut-off values, hydromechanical engineering, tire molds, construction equipment and many more. Structure 1. Low-friction surface film 2. Bearing layer (bronze) 3. Solid lubricant (PTFE) 4. Stainless steel backing
